1、Transcad操作步骤Transcad操作步骤LT1.2.3.在Transcad生成一个Bin数据表格,给数据表输入基础年和目标年的GDP、社会消费品零售总额、人口等属性,在Transcad用回归分析法求出P_Fur、A_Fur,先平衡下,再把它放在分区层里面的P_Fur、A_Fur的属性里面。4.若用原单位法、吸引率法在上步求得的是单位是 人/天把这个转换成PCU/天(人数除以1.2=PCU/天)PCU/天*19.63%=各个区高峰小时交通量,根据交通方式的划分得出各种交通方式的出行量。回归分析法既有出行现状就看它本身的单位。5.重力分布模型:流程一:求阻抗矩阵Rij(Impedance
2、Matrix)交通阻抗可表示为:出行距离的长短、行程时间的快慢及费用的大小等。为更真实地反映交通阻抗,本次规划交通阻抗采用相对行程时间(也可以用距离表示)表示。小区之间的阻抗相对行程时间越小表示小区之间阻抗越小,越大表示小区之间阻抗越大,因此以相对行程时间为路权值求各小区之间的最短路径(Shortest Path)其值即为小区之间的阻抗Rij(1) 数据准备创建路网步骤:(已建路线层和分区层)a. 创建小区质心。在分区层上,ToolExport调出图4-6 对话框,框中各选择如图示,注意:格式选standard geographic,点OK,保存。质心继承分区所有属性b.加载。在路网(.dbd
3、)层上,加载分区层、质心层。c.建索引(Index)。在Connect之前一定要在“路网Endpoint”层的Dataview 上新加一字段取名为index,保存。因为连接后质心作为路网Endpoint(line endpoint)层上的一个普通的点。建立Index以便路网Endpoint层上的质心点ID 与质心层的质心ID对应,用以ID 转换。d.连接(Connect)。将质心点连接到路网。在质心层上ToolsMap EditingConnect调出其对话框图4-7Setting 卡上:如图。Fill 卡:Node field 里选index;Fill with 里选IDs from 质心l
4、ayer.(这便将质心层上质心ID 填充进index,以便和路网Endpoint 层上的质心点ID 建立对应关系。)点OK。质心连接完成。路网(dbd)已显示连接。 e.填充连接后新增路段的值。将其通行能力设为无穷大(大数即可),通行时间设为很小的值。f.创建路网(Create)。在路网层上,Networks/PathsCreate调出其对话框,图4-8 将Optional Fields 里的内容全选,连接后的路网将继承这些属性。点OK,保存Network。至此,路网创建完成!做选择集。点工具栏(tools)的选择图标(select by pointing)或在dataview 里选择质心点,
5、将其作为一个选择集。以便下一步输入,让软件找到这些质心点。路网上各路段的相对行程时间相对行程时间=Length /平均车速(2) 操作过程Networks/PathsMultiple paths调出其对话框 图4-9,在Minimize 里选相对行程时间;From、To 里选Selection。点Network,调出其对话框:在Info卡:钩上Centroids,在Other Setting卡:Centroids are in selection set 里选selection。这样最短路径不过质心点。点OK,如下图4-9(3) 运行结果(即为阻抗矩阵)6.进行OD矩阵的反推:数据准备:一个含
6、有路段流量(要把线层中的style属性topology选上(让你找准方向),才能正确输入,路段上的流量必须用BA、AB开头)的交通网络地理文件,一个初始矩阵,元素可以为1操作方法:1在交通小区层上新建一个基础O_D矩阵,将其填充为一个固定的值,并将矩阵的索引转换为线层节点上的索引(在线层中一定有一个字段为存储现状流量),并重心生成网络文件。2执行“Planning-OD Matrix Estimation”命令,弹出“O-D Matrix Estimation”对话框,在“Method”下拉列表中选择O_D反推方法;在“Matrix Flie”下拉列表中选择O_D矩阵文件,在“Time”、“C
7、apacity”、“Count”下拉列表中选择对应的数据字段;点击OK保存,Transcad在弹出对话框Output Flie Settings显示结果其中Change Folder改变保存路径。得到的OD与一般期望的有些诧异,这是一个合理性的问题,需要反复更改参数得到合理的OD。通过比较路段分配流量和调查流量的差异,反复更改参数以得到合理的OD。注意:OD反推跟交通分配是逆过程,所以,跟分配前的准备工作一样,路网的准备、质心选择集、原始矩阵索引的转换等具体步骤都需要仔细操作。7.流程二:重力模型标定(校准)(Gravity calibration)(1) 数据准备基年OD矩阵。阻抗矩阵(Sh
8、ortest Paths)重力模型标定(校准)(Gravity calibration)数据准备 图4-11(2) 操作过程PlanningTrip DistributionGravity Calibration 调出其对话框,图4-13说明 对话框Gravity Calibration 对话框 图4-13(3) 运行结果Results :Calibrated Inverse Power=pow(t,-b) b=0.4227,图4-14FLOW : Converged after 3 iterations.K-Factor succeeded,图4-1511 流程三:创建摩擦因子f(Rij)
9、(Synthetic Friction Factors)(1) 数据准备创建空矩阵“Friction Factor shell”在路网Endpoint 层上,新建一个Matrix,命名为Friction Factor shell ID 值为路网Endpoint 上Selection 的ID 值。如图4-16,然后点OK,保存。已标定的b 值 Shortest Path MatrixShortest Path Matrix(2) 操作过程PlanningTrip DistributionSynthetic Friction Factors图4-18说明 对话框(3) 运行结果(图4-19)12
10、流程四:应用重力模型 (得出2010 年OD 分布矩阵)( Gravity Application)(1) 数据准备已标定的b 值Friction Factor MatrixShortest Path MatrixK-Factor Matrix(New Matrix File)因为重力模型分布时要用到规划年交通出行量(以2010为目标年的话设置字段2010PCU_P、2010PCU_A),所以必须在分区层上操作,因此Friction Factor Matrix、 Matrix Shortest Path Matrix、K-Factor Matrix(NewMatrix File)索引值必须与2
11、010PCU_P、2010PCU_A的ID匹配。即要将这三个矩阵的ID 进行返还。步骤流程二已详述。ID 返还后的数据见图4-21。(2)操作过程PlanningTrip DistributionGravity Application.见图4-22(2) 运行结果规划年(2010)OD 矩阵 见图4-2313 交通分配 程序流程(1)数据准备路网(已创建)2010 年OD 分布矩阵(由4.4 已求得)见图4-23因为交通分配是在路网层上分配,因此2010 年OD 分布矩阵的索引值必须与路网节点的ID匹配,所以必须将4.4 求得的2010 年OD 分布矩阵的索引进行转换,使之与路网节点选择集的ID匹配。步骤流程二已详述。转换后见图4-24(2)操作过程在路网层上:PlanningTraffic Assignment调出其对话框,见图4-25Traffic Assignment 对话框 图4-25(3)运行结果规划区路网各路段分配流量见图4-26 ,流量分配后路网V/C、V 主题图4-27,彩图见附图6。流量分配后路网V/C、V 主题图 图4-27
copyright@ 2008-2022 冰豆网网站版权所有
经营许可证编号:鄂ICP备2022015515号-1